Work in a location that offers amazing places to live and with a Trust which cares for your well-being
Humber Teaching NHS Foundation Trust is looking for experienced employees to join its team in delivering care to communities in North Yorkshire.
This is a Trust built around the people it cares for - including both patients and employees - and there are new opportunities and roles available right now for experienced, caring individuals.Living in North Yorkshire offers a unique combination of both countryside and coastal locations on your doorstep and a whole range of new activities for you and your family to enjoy.Jess decided to “relocate, re-energise and live by the sea” with her family 20 months ago.
Jess feels the move has not only improved her career; it has also improved her and her family's overall well-being.
